Ok, cause I'm bored, here are a list of teams the Flyers could most likely deal Mezaros to for some cap relief.

Anaheim: 6 defensemen signed, and one of them is Ben Lovejoy! They have over 9 million in cap space and might be willing to take a chance on Mez.

Calgary: Has a ton of room and they are really thin on D. With not much left on the free agent market, Mez may start looking pretty good to them.

Columbus: 10 million in space and could also use another good defenseman.

Dallas: 9 million in space with only 5 legit defensemen signed.

Islanders: While they have a TON of D prospects, few if any are ready to step in now. They have over 20 million in cap space and would be a logical destination for Mez.

Ottawa: 14.9 million in cap space and could use another solid defenseman. Maybe Mez goes back to where it all started for him.

Washington: 6.7 million in cap space and could use more depth on D.

Either way, Mez is going somewhere between now and September, as I don't see any other defenseman being dealt at this point.
